Output ec398ca4c81f247d93c1a99bac80f58d6c68c57e0da7ee11aae464efcaaf8930:6

value
1595
script pubkey
OP_0 OP_PUSHBYTES_20 0865495b0f3d560ae2b20693ed105de9ffecd599
address
tb1qppj5jkc084tq4c4jq6f76yzaa8l7e4vexhtx9w
transaction
ec398ca4c81f247d93c1a99bac80f58d6c68c57e0da7ee11aae464efcaaf8930